Abstract
This article presents a partial-power postregulated LLC resonant converter. In the proposed topology, the input power is first transferred to the secondary side of the transformer through the LLC-DC transformer converter to achieve galvanic isolation and voltage conversion functions. Then, most of the power is directly transmitted to the load side, and only a small portion of the power is converted to the output side by the partial-power processing converter. Therefore, unlike the two-stage solution, the converter proposed in this article achieves output voltage regulation while minimizing the efficiency loss caused by the two-stage conversion. The operating principle of the proposed converter is analyzed, and the system prototype is constructed. Experimental result validates the correctness of the analysis and proves the feasibility of the proposed converter.
